Biography
Dr. Husain is a Professor of Surgery within the Division of Foregut and Bariatric Metabolic Surgery. She is a bariatric and minimally invasive surgeon with experience in complex revisional surgery, endoscopic bariatrics, and robotic surgery. She is nationally recognized as an expert in metabolic/bariatric surgery and has served on the Board of Directors for the Association of Metabolic and Bariatric Surgery. Her interests include development of mentorship and sponsorship in surgery, the future of surgical education, precision treatment in obesity, and improving outcomes in metabolic/bariatric surgery.
Dr. Husain earned her M.D. degree from George Washington University School of Medicine. She completed her General Surgery internship and residency at Madigan Army Medical Center and served as an Active-Duty General Surgeon in the US Army, to include 2 tours overseas in support of OIF. She subsequently completed her Endosurgery/Minimally-Invasive Surgery Fellowship at Emory University. Following fellowship, she started the inaugural Metabolic Surgery-Medical Weight Management Program for Kaiser Permanente in Colorado, and in 2015, was recruited to OHSU. She became the Division Head of Bariatric Surgery and Vice Chair of Regional Strategy from 2018-2022, while also serving as the Program Director of the OHSU MIS fellowship. From 2022-2025, she led the Bariatric division of University of Arizona COM-Phoenix, in developing the first Banner/UofAZ Comprehensive Obesity Management program and serving as the Vice Chair of Quality. She rejoined the OHSU Department of Surgery in 2025.
Dr. Husain is a fellow of the American College of Surgeons and of the American Society of Metabolic and Bariatric Surgery, as well as holding a Focused-Practice Designation in Metabolic/Bariatric Surgery from the American Board of Surgery.
